/**
* Presents and consumes the offers in an order book.
*
* The `view_' ` `ApplyView` accumulates changes to the ledger.
* The `cancelView_` is used to determine if an offer is found
* unfunded or became unfunded.
* The `permToRemove` collection identifies offers that should be
* removed even if the strand associated with this OfferStream
* is not applied.
*
* Certain invalid offers are added to the `permToRemove` collection:
* - Offers with missing ledger entries
* - Offers that expired
* - Offers found unfunded:
* An offer is found unfunded when the corresponding balance is zero
* and the caller has not modified the balance. This is accomplished
* by also looking up the balance in the cancel view.
*/
template <StepAmount TIn, StepAmount TOut>
class FlowOfferStream : public TOfferStreamBase<TIn, TOut>
{
private:
boost::container::flat_set<uint256> permToRemove_;
public:
using TOfferStreamBase<TIn, TOut>::TOfferStreamBase;
// The following interface allows offer crossing to permanently
// remove self crossed offers. The motivation is somewhat
// unintuitive. See the discussion in the comments for
// BookOfferCrossingStep::limitSelfCrossQuality().
void
permRmOffer(uint256 const& offerIndex) override;
[[nodiscard]] boost::container::flat_set<uint256> const&
permToRemove() const
{
return permToRemove_;
}
};
